In the 2010 Queen’s New Years Honours list Mark and his wife Mo Constantine both received OBEs for their services to the beauty industry. Mark has been named five times since 2010 as one of London’s 1000 Most Influential People in the Environment and Business Brains categories by The Evening Standard newspaper.
Mark Constantine, his wife Mo Constantine and other members (Andrew Gerrie, Liz Weir, Rowena Bird, Helen Ambrosen and Paul Greeves) founded the company in 1995. The company manufactures and sells soaps, lotions, moisturizers, scrubs, masks, shampoos and other cosmetic items.
